Fall colors and the beginning of bird migration make a perfect opportunity to visit Fort Bayard National Historic Landmark.

The Fort Bayard Museum, located in the 1912 Commander's Quarters - Building 26, opens on Saturday, October 6, 13, 20, and 27 at 9:15. Tours begin at 9:30. On Sundays and Mondays, the museum will be open from 10 a.m.-2 p.m. Donations are welcomed to help preserve and restore the historic site.

On Saturday, October 13, the Fort Bayard Historic Preservation Society will honor the Village of Santa Clara's 150th Birthday. Its history is laced with the early history of Fort Bayard and was the first county seat in Grant County.
